Events for CIOs & CTOs - Fractional and Full Time

Tech Leaders Connect brings together two senior technology leadership communities through curated events designed for connection, insight, and real‑world impact. We run events for:

  • Fractional CIOs & CTOs from the Freeman Clarke network
  • Employed, full‑time CIOs & CTOs leading technology in mid‑market organisations

Some events are designed specifically for each community, while others intentionally bring both groups together to share perspective, experience, and opportunity.

STRATEGIC AI:

BRINGING AI INTO CLIENT STRATEGY AND GROWTH

Our clients are engaging with AI, but we should be enabling them to use it strategically and this is more than just the latest chatbot or LLM implementation. This summit was about us leading Clients in to the new era using AI tools and systems to enable faster growth and outstrip the competition. CIOs and CTOs need to be experts in AI, both technically, strategically and culturally.

DIGITAL DISRUPTION 

This summit brought digital to life by dispelling the myths and focussing on what it means for business, executives and the tech team. Together, we covered off the key digital technologies that will deliver a step change in a business‘ operating model and value proposition, bringing the CIO/CTO to the heart of a business.

PREPARING FOR THE LIMELIGHT  

Companies need to place technology at the heart of their business if they’re to stay ahead of the competition and thrive. Which means that CIOs and CTOs are going to be thrust into the limelight. This summit was all about leadership – engaging speakers, lively panel discussions, high-quality networking, and real tech leaders talking about real leadership issues.

MEETING THE PRIORITY AGENDA:

AI, CYBER AND DATA 

This summit featured a dynamic program of top-tier speakers, including Michael Wooldridge, Ashall Professor of the Foundations of Artificial Intelligence at University of Oxford. A fascinating day that opened our eyes to the current and future possibilities of AI and other critical business topics.
